Unable to install portia due to IO Error

76 views Asked by At

I am trying to install portia using the following link. But unable to run slyd. Its throwing IO Error. Kindly help.

How to install portia, a python application from Github (Mac)

The error trace is the following,

(portia) nn@nn-HP-Pavilion-14-Notebook-PC:~/Documents/portia/portia/slyd$ twistd -n slyd
Traceback (most recent call last):
  File "/home/nn/Documents/portia/bin/twistd", line 14, in <module>
    run()
  File "/home/nn/Documents/portia/local/lib/python2.7/site-packages/twisted/scripts/twistd.py", line 29, in run
    app.run(runApp, ServerOptions)
  File "/home/nn/Documents/portia/local/lib/python2.7/site-packages/twisted/application/app.py", line 617, in run
    runApp(config)
  File "/home/nn/Documents/portia/local/lib/python2.7/site-packages/twisted/scripts/twistd.py", line 25, in runApp
    _SomeApplicationRunner(config).run()
  File "/home/nn/Documents/portia/local/lib/python2.7/site-packages/twisted/application/app.py", line 348, in run
    self.application = self.createOrGetApplication()
  File "/home/nn/Documents/portia/local/lib/python2.7/site-packages/twisted/application/app.py", line 408, in createOrGetApplication
    ser = plg.makeService(self.config.subOptions)
  File "/home/nn/Documents/portia/portia/slyd/slyd/tap.py", line 107, in makeService
    root = create_root(config, settings_module)
  File "/home/nn/Documents/portia/portia/slyd/slyd/tap.py", line 45, in create_root
    from .projectspec import create_project_resource
  File "/home/nn/Documents/portia/portia/slyd/slyd/projectspec.py", line 14, in <module>
    from .utils.projects import allowed_file_name, ProjectModifier
  File "/home/nn/Documents/portia/portia/slyd/slyd/utils/projects.py", line 6, in <module>
    from slybot.validation.schema import get_schema_validator
  File "/home/nn/Documents/portia/local/lib/python2.7/site-packages/slybot/validation/schema.py", line 23, in <module>
    _SCHEMAS = load_schemas()
  File "/home/nn/Documents/portia/local/lib/python2.7/site-packages/slybot/validation/schema.py", line 21, in load_schemas
    return dict((s["id"], s) for s in json.load(open(filename)))
IOError: [Errno 2] No such file or directory: '/home/nn/Documents/portia/local/lib/python2.7/site-packages/slybot/validation/schemas.json'
(portia) nn@nn-HP-Pavilion-14-Notebook-PC:~/Documents/portia/portia/slyd$
0

There are 0 answers